James Wood, the Nationals’ top offensive weapon and a key contributor in homers and runs, is sidelined with a left-side injury that forced him out of Monday’s game against the Phillies. Already burdened by recent trades of other big bats, the team now desperately needs Wood to carry the load — and his absence, even temporary, could severely hurt their scoring punch. Though he felt fine after the at-bat, he couldn’t get comfortable swinging afterward. Imaging results are pending, and while depth exists, replacing his production is tough. Everyone’s holding their breath — his return is critical for keeping the offense alive.
